One of the most difficult, necessary, and rewarding behaviors to correct in a dog is anxiety and aggression. These behaviors can be learned, genetic, or innate. When a dog feels threatened, their natural response is either fight or flight.

Most dogs will try to distance themselves from the perceived threat; if that's not possible, they may resort to aggression or submission. Some dogs, particularly those who see themselves as confident pack leaders, may turn to aggression as their first response.

Both of these reactions are rooted in anxiety and can be effectively addressed with Dog Training Elite's balanced aggressive dog training in Greenville, SC.

Aggression is one of the most concerning behaviors your dog can exhibit. If left unchecked, an aggressive dog can pose a serious threat to family members, strangers, other dogs, or even themselves.

Many dog owners struggle with how to recognize early warning signs of aggression or how to effectively address these tendencies. Identifying and managing aggressive behavior early on is crucial in preventing it from escalating into more dangerous situations.

Common signs of aggression in dogs include:

  • Growling or bearing teeth
  • Threatening barks
  • Standing rigid and/or taller
  • Raised fur
  • Nipping and biting

Aggression often stems from underlying issues like fear, anxiety, improper training, or negative environments. Dogs that have been rescued from poor situations or found on the street are particularly susceptible to developing aggressive behaviors.

At Dog Training Elite, we understand that every dog is unique, and we have developed a comprehensive training program specifically to eliminate aggressive behaviors across various breeds.

  1. Initial In-Home Assessment: We begin with a free in-home assessment where we meet your dog to understand the underlying causes of their aggression, anxiety, or fears. During this session, we identify triggers and gather the necessary information to develop a personalized training plan.
  2. Personalized Training Plan Development: Based on the assessment, we create a customized training program tailored to your dog’s specific needs. This plan targets the unique behaviors and triggers that contribute to their aggression.
  3. Building Confidence and Establishing Leadership: Our trainers work closely with you to establish your role as the pack leader in your home. For fearful and anxious dogs, we focus on building confidence and reducing the fears that trigger aggressive behavior.
  4. Desensitization and Obedience Training: For overly aggressive dogs, we use desensitization techniques to reduce reactivity to triggers and anxieties. Obedience training are key components of this stage.
  5. Group Class Integration: Once your dog reaches a safe baseline of obedience, we gradually introduce them to group class settings. These classes are designed to help your dog reintegrate into social environments successfully. For safety, a muzzle is required during these sessions to protect all dogs involved.
  6. Ongoing Support and Reinforcement: We continue to support you and your dog throughout the training process, offering guidance and reinforcement to ensure lasting success. Our goal is to help your dog become a loving, loyal, and well-behaved member of your family.
